Yes — Afrah is a Muslim girl name of Arabic origin, meaning “Joys, delights — drawn from classical Arabic, a language where names function as compressed prayers, each syllable chosen for its meaning and its sound”.
Afrah is a girl's name of Arabic origin, traditionally used in Muslim families. The name means "Joys, delights — drawn from classical Arabic, a language where names function as compressed prayers, each syllable chosen for its meaning and its sound" and belongs to the Joy cluster — names that celebrate happiness and lightness of spirit.
Common among Arab, Indian, Pakistani families, Afrah carries cultural weight that goes beyond its dictionary definition — it's a name with a story and a community.
